How to see it
HIP 101279 has a visual magnitude of about 7.15: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.
Sky position
Equatorial coordinates for HIP 101279: right ascension 20h 31m 44s, declination +4° 24′ 57″ (J2000), in the region of the Delphinus constellation (IAU figure Del).
